Sayre vs Kingfisher
Side-by-side comparison
How does Sayre, OK compare to Kingfisher, OK? Sayre has a population of 5,216 with a median household income of $41,813, while Kingfisher has 4,964 residents and a median income of $66,000.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Sayre, OK | Kingfisher, OK |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 5,216 | 4,964 | +5.1% |
| Median Age | 38 | 39.1 | -2.8% |
| Foreign Born % | 1.5% | 8.7% | -82.8% |
| Metric | Sayre | Kingfisher |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$41,813 | $66,000 | -36.6% |
| Unemployment | 10.1% | 1.4% | +621.4% |
| Poverty Rate | 35% | 16.2% | +116.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 4.7% | 20% | -76.5% |
| Metric | Sayre | Kingfisher |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$77,800 | $219,400 | -64.5% |
| Median Rent | $770/mo | $932/mo | -17.4% |
| Housing Units | 1,243 | 2,139 | -41.9% |
